TOSHIBA CMOS Digital Integrated Circuit Silicon Monolithic TC4066BP,TC4066BF,TC4066BFN,TC4066BFT TC4066B Quad Bilateral Switch TC4066B contains four independent circuits of bidirectional switches. When control input CONT is set to “H” level, the impedance between input and output of the switch becomes low and when it is set to “L” level, the impedance becomes high. This can be applied for switching of analog signals and digital signals. • ...
